David W. McKenna, Sr.

David W. McKenna, Sr., 52, of Phillipsburg, died Tuesday, February 27, 2001 in his home.

He was a baker at several area restaurants and bakeries. He last worked for Larry Holmes' Commodore Inn in Pohatcong Twp.

Born May 8, 1948 in New Brunswick, NJ, he was the son of Ann McKenna and the late Robert F. McKenna.

He was an artist, master craftsman and enjoyed making intricate carvings using various materials. He enjoyed collecting and reading books on tall clipper ships.

He and his wife, the former Katherine D. Hessek observed their twenty-seventh wedding anniversary last December 22.

In addition to his wife, he is survived by four sons, David W., Jr., Robert F., John P. and Jacob W.; a daughter, Jessica Ann; three grandchildren, Ricardo Rodriguez, Tiffany McKenna and Justin McKenna, all of Phillipsburg and a sister, Nancy Richmond of Arizona.
